Seventh flight, served alongside Fonseca 1994.

Totally closed on the nose, and not very giving on the palate either. It seems to be lacking in body a bit, and the fruit comes across as a bit stewed. There are some good flavours, some complexity, but it doesn't convince. Maybe it will come out of its winter sleep one day, maybe not. I had a hard time figuring this port out. 87 points at this stage.
